应用抑制性消减杂交技术筛选脂肪细胞分化相关基因

Screening of differentially expressed genes during adipocyte differentiation by suppression subtractive hybridization technique

摘要: 目的:利用脂肪分化细胞模型筛选与脂肪细胞分化相关的差异性表达基因。
方法:采用抑制性消减杂交技术,以诱导分化后的人前体脂肪细胞系SW872总RNA为Tester,诱导分化前的人前体脂肪细胞系SW872为Driver,将消减杂交获得的DNA片段与pGM-T载体连接,构建cDNA文库后,转化大肠杆菌DH5α,筛选阳性克隆。将获得的阳性克隆插入片段进行测序分析,并与GenBank数据库进行同源性分析,获得差异性表达基因。
结果:扩增消减cDNA文库获得135个白色克隆,随机挑选64个进行测序,共获得34个阳性克隆基因。
结论:本研究成功构建了脂肪细胞分化差异性表达基因的消减cDNA文库,筛选出了与脂肪细胞分化相关的差异表达基因。

Abstract: Objective: To screening differentially expressed genes related to adipocyte differentiation.
Methods: Total RNA extracted from the preadipocyte cell line SW872 was taken as the Driver and the total RNA from the differentiated adipocytes SW872 as the Tester.Suppression subtractive hybridization (SSH) was used to isolate the cDNA fragments of differentially expressed genes.The products of SSH were inserted into pGM-T vector to establish the subtractive library.The library was amplified through E.coli transformation and positive clones of the transformants were screened.Positive clones were sequenced.Nucleic acid similarity was subsequently analyzed by comparing with the data from GenBank.
Results: There were 135 white clones in the cDNA library,64 positive clones were chosen randomly and sequenced and similarity search revealed 34 genes which expressed differentially in adipocyte differentiation.
Conclusion: The subtracted cDNA library for differentially expressed in adipocyte differentiation has been successfully constructed and the interesting candidate genes related to adipocyte differentiation have been identified.
